相关文章
【Go】:图片上添加水印的全面指南——从基础到高级特性
前言
在数字内容日益重要的今天,保护版权和标识来源变得关键。为图片添加水印有助于声明所有权、提升品牌认知度,并防止未经授权的使用。本文将介绍如何用Go语言实现图片水印,包括静态图片和带旋转、倾斜效果的文字水印,帮助您有…
建站知识
2025/1/12 1:20:44
【2025 Rust学习 --- 11 实用工具特型01】
清理特型Drop
当一个值的拥有者消失时,Rust 会丢弃(drop)该值。丢弃一个值就必须释放 该值拥有的任何其他值、堆存储和系统资源。
丢弃可能发生在多种情况下:
当变量超出作用域时;在表达式语句的末尾;当…
建站知识
2025/1/12 1:19:42
【LeetCode】力扣刷题热题100道(21-25题)附源码 接雨水 合并区间 字母异位词 滑动窗口 覆盖子串(C++)
目录
1.接雨水
2.合井区间
3.找到字符串中所有字母异位词
4.滑动窗口最大值
5.最小覆盖子串 1.接雨水
给定 n 个非负整数表示每个宽度为 1 的柱子的高度图,计算按此排列的柱子,下雨之后能接多少雨水。 代码如下所示:
class Solution {…
建站知识
2025/1/12 1:13:31
STM32 : PWM 基本结构
这张图展示了PWM(脉冲宽度调制)的基本结构和工作流程。PWM是一种用于控制功率转换器输出电压的技术,通过调整信号的占空比来实现对负载的精确控制。以下是详细讲解:
PWM 基本结构
1. 时基单元
ARR (Auto-reload register): 自动…
建站知识
2025/1/12 1:06:20
Apache Paimon-实时数据湖
一、Apache Paimon是什么? Flink社区希望能够将 Flink 的 Streaming 实时计算能力和 Lakehouse 新架构优势进一步结合,推出新一代的 Streaming Lakehouse 技术,促进数据在数据湖上真正实时流动起来,并为用户提供实时离线一体化的开发体验。 …
建站知识
2025/1/12 1:05:18
【项目】修改远程仓库地址、报错jdk
一、修改远程仓库地址
进入你刚刚克隆到本地的仓库目录,执行以下命令来修改远程仓库的 URL,将其指向你自己的新仓库:
cd 原仓库名
git remote set-url origin <你自己的新仓库的 Git 地址>补充: 错误分析:
wa…
建站知识
2025/1/12 1:04:17
网络协议安全的攻击手法
1.使用SYN Flood泛洪攻击:
SYN Flood(半开放攻击)是最经典的ddos攻击之一,他利用了TCP协议的三次握手机制,攻击者通常利用工具或控制僵尸主机向服务器发送海量的变源端口的TCP SYN报文,服务器响应了这些报文后就会生成大量的半连…
建站知识
2025/1/12 1:03:13
OpenCV计算机视觉 07 图像的模块匹配
在做目标检测、图像识别时,我们经常用到模板匹配,以确定模板在输入图像中的可能位置
API函数
cv2.matchTemplate(image, templ, method, resultNone, maskNone)
参数含义: image:待搜索图像 templ:模板图像 method&…
建站知识
2025/1/12 1:02:11